The 2021 annual meeting will take place Sept. 8 at Kilkerrin Barn, 4391 Fitchville River Rd., Wakeman. Dinner begins at 6:30 p.m. Business meeting includes acting upon proposed policy resolutions, trustee and delegate elections and volunteer recognition. A representative from Ag Credit will be guest speaker.
Tickets are $10/member, $16/nonmember and are available from the Huron County Farm Bureau office: 440-877-0706 or [email protected].
No tickets will available at the door. Please reserve a ticket by Friday, Sept. 3.
